    Abstract: A multi-pattern matching algorithm may be provided that includes: a moving step of moving a moving window from the start of a string one byte by one byte; a DF1 checking step of converting the string on a current position of the moving window into an integer value, and of checking whether or not a bit of a related position in a first direct filter DF1 for patterns having lengths larger than 2 bytes is set to 1; a DF moving step of checking one or more direct filters DF when the bit is set to 1 according to the DF1 checking step; a re-moving step of moving the moving window by one byte again when the bit of a related position in the direct filter DF, which has been checked lastly, is 0; and a terminating step of checking whether the moving window is located at the end of the string or not, and of terminating the algorithm when the moving window is positioned at the end of the string.

    Abstract: A method of manufacturing a colorless transparent polyimide film having reinforced glass fabric for flexible displays, suitable for use in increasing optical transmittance of a polyimide substrate having reinforced glass fabric for flexible displays. This method enables the glass fabric and the colorless transparent polyimide film to be matched in refractive index when the glass fabric is reinforced in the colorless transparent polyimide film to enhance thermal and mechanical properties of a substrate for flexible displays, thus satisfying high optical transparency and optical transmittance of 85% or more, required of a substrate for flexible displays, and thereby the colorless transparent polyimide film having reinforced glass fabric can be used as a substrate for flexible displays.

    Abstract: Provided is a near field wireless communication apparatus that uses magnetic coupling and a method for operation of the apparatus, in which the magnetic coupling is used to transmit data or clock information with low power and high efficiency. A pulse generator of the near field wireless communication apparatus generates a pulse signal corresponding to transmission digital data to be transmitted. When the transmission digital data is “1,” the near field wireless communication apparatus modulates the data into the pulse signal and transmits the pulse signal. When the data is “0,” the near field wireless communication apparatus does not output the pulse.

    Abstract: The present invention relates to cells or plants that can produce polylactate or its copolymers and to a method for preparing polylactate or its copolymers using the same. More specifically, cells or plants with the ability to produce polylactate or hydroxyalkanoate-lactate copolymers comprise both a gene encoding an enzyme that converts lactate into lactyl-CoA and a gene encoding polyhydroxyalkanoate (PHA) synthase which uses lactyl-CoA as a substrate. Also described is a method for preparing polylactate or hydroxyalkanoate-lactate copolymers which comprises culturing the cells in a medium containing lactate or lactate and various hydroxyalkanoates or culturing the plants. Effective preparation of hydroxyalkanoate-lactate copolymer which comprises various hydroxyalkanoates as well as polylactate, using the cells or the plants, is disclosed.
